Water Heater Temps: Balancing Savings and Safety Across the US

TL;DR: Adjusting your water heater's temperature can save energy and enhance safety, with optimal settings varying by regional climate and household needs.

A recent Real Simple article highlights a simple yet impactful way to manage your home's energy consumption and safety: adjusting your water heater's thermostat. While the recommended temperature can offer dual benefits, its practical application and optimal setting can differ significantly depending on where you live in the United States. In colder climates, such as the Northeast or Midwest, where water pipes are more susceptible to freezing and demand for hot water can be higher during winter months, a slightly higher thermostat setting might seem appealing. However, even here, finding that sweet spot between energy efficiency and adequate hot water is key. Overheating can lead to unnecessary energy waste and increase the risk of scalding, a concern year-round. Conversely, in warmer regions like the South or Southwest, the primary concerns might shift. While energy savings remain a priority, the risk of scalding might be perceived as higher due to consistently warmer ambient temperatures. Licensed and insured plumbing professionals often advise homeowners in these areas to prioritize a temperature that prevents bacterial growth while minimizing extreme heat. This temperature balance is crucial for preventing the growth of harmful bacteria like Legionella, which can thrive in stagnant water. While a lower setting might save energy, it could compromise safety if not managed carefully. Conversely, excessively high temperatures waste energy and increase the risk of burns, especially for children and the elderly. Ultimately, the ideal temperature is a dynamic decision. Homeowners should consult with local, licensed, and insured plumbing experts to determine the best setting for their specific water heater model, household needs, and regional considerations. This proactive approach ensures both a comfortable home and efficient operation.
